How to Choose the Right Dental Implant Clinic in Albania?

started 1w ago0 replies51

I’m researching dental implant treatment in Albania and would like to hear from people who have experience with dental clinics there. Albania seems to be attracting more international patients because of its range of dental services and potentially lower treatment costs compared with some Western European countries.

What should someone look for when choosing a clinic for dental implants in Albania? Is it better to focus on the dentist’s experience, the implant brand, diagnostic technology, laboratory facilities, or the overall treatment plan?

I’m particularly interested in understanding the importance of CBCT or 3D imaging before implant placement. Does a proper examination usually include an assessment of bone levels, gums, neighbouring teeth, and the patient's bite? For patients who need several implants, I assume detailed planning becomes even more important.

Another question is how to compare prices. Should patients ask for an itemized quotation covering the consultation, scans, implant placement, abutments, temporary teeth, final crowns, and laboratory fees? It would also be useful to know whether follow-up appointments are included, especially for international patients who have to travel back home.

The implant system and restoration materials are also worth investigating. Should patients ask for the exact implant manufacturer and keep the implant documentation after treatment? What questions should be asked about the crowns or prosthetic restorations and where they are manufactured?

For anyone travelling to Albania, how far in advance should the treatment be planned? Are there situations where several appointments or a longer stay are necessary? I would also like to know how people evaluate aftercare when choosing a clinic abroad.
